Output 58605eaff40b0166fa8d3c49bcce24cee95fe76dc6f57bc2927a5fcc727a243e:1

value
74589899
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d20e24e6b26ae2da20d162ae78e714de4a87d12d OP_EQUALVERIFY OP_CHECKSIG
address
LeNd7FShZrp97MsWF4FD9rSjuM5iVMLpS1
transaction
58605eaff40b0166fa8d3c49bcce24cee95fe76dc6f57bc2927a5fcc727a243e
spent
true